Durability

When considering the durability of kitchen gadgets, two key factors come into play: material composition and build quality. The material composition of a gadget determines its strength and resistance to wear and tear. Look for gadgets made with high-quality materials such as stainless steel, which is known for its durability and resistance to rust. Additionally, gadgets made with sturdy plastics can also be durable.

Equally important is the build quality of the gadget. Check for solid construction and attention to detail, such as reinforced joints and seams. A well-built gadget is less likely to break or malfunction over time, ensuring that you can rely on it for years to come.

Finally, consider the brand reputation when assessing the durability of a kitchen gadget. Renowned brands often have a track record of producing durable and reliable products. Reading customer reviews and seeking recommendations from trusted sources can give you an idea of a brand’s reputation in terms of durability.

Functionality

The functionality of a kitchen gadget is a crucial aspect to consider before making a purchase. Versatility is an important factor, as it allows you to use the gadget for various purposes and reduces the need for multiple tools. Look for gadgets that can perform multiple functions, such as a blender that can also be used as a food processor or an electric mixer with different attachments for different tasks.

Ease of use is another important aspect of functionality. A gadget should be intuitive and user-friendly, with clear instructions and controls. Consider how easy it is to operate, clean, and maintain a gadget before making a decision. Compatibility with existing appliances is also worth considering, as it ensures that the gadget can seamlessly integrate into your kitchen setup without the need for additional accessories.

Size and Space

Before purchasing a new kitchen gadget, consider the size of your kitchen and the available storage space. A large gadget may not be practical if you have limited counter space, while a small gadget may not meet your needs if you frequently cook for a large family or entertain guests. Take measurements of your kitchen and storage areas to ensure that the gadget will fit comfortably without causing clutter.

If storage space is limited, consider gadgets that come with compact designs or have detachable parts for easy storage. Opting for gadgets that can be neatly stored in a cabinet or drawer can help maximize the use of your kitchen space.

Safety Features

Ensuring the safety of your kitchen gadgets is of utmost importance. Look for certifications such as the CE mark or UL certification that indicate the gadget has undergone rigorous testing and meets safety standards. These certifications provide peace of mind, knowing that the gadget has been deemed safe by independent organizations.

Automatic shut-off is a valuable safety feature to look for, especially in gadgets that generate heat, such as electric kettles or toasters. This feature automatically turns off the gadget when it reaches a certain temperature, reducing the risk of accidents or overheating.

Heat-resistant handles are also essential in gadgets such as pots, pans, and utensils. Handles that remain cool to the touch even when exposed to high temperatures prevent burns and accidents in the kitchen.

Ease of Cleaning

Nobody wants to spend hours scrubbing kitchen gadgets after use. Look for gadgets that are dishwasher safe, as they can be easily cleaned and sanitized in the dishwasher. Dishwasher-safe gadgets save you time and effort, allowing for quick and efficient cleaning.

Non-stick surfaces are another feature to consider, especially in cooking gadgets such as pans and griddles. These surfaces prevent food from sticking and make cleaning a breeze. Additionally, gadgets with removable parts, such as blender blades or mixer attachments, allow for thorough cleaning and make it easier to reach all the nooks and crannies.

Price and Value

When considering the price of a kitchen gadget, it’s important to weigh it against the long-term benefits it offers. While a lower-priced gadget may seem like a good deal initially, it may not provide the durability, functionality, or safety features necessary for long-term use. Investing in a slightly more expensive gadget that offers greater durability and functionality can prove to be more cost-effective in the long run.

Consider your budget and prioritize the features that are most important to you. Remember that a higher price doesn’t always equate to greater value, so it’s essential to carefully assess the features and benefits a gadget offers before making a purchase.

Energy Efficiency

In today’s environmentally conscious world, energy efficiency is an important aspect to consider when buying kitchen gadgets. Look for gadgets that have a low power consumption rating. These gadgets consume less electricity, which results in lower energy bills and a reduced carbon footprint.

Additionally, eco-friendly options are increasingly available in the market. These gadgets are made with sustainable materials and are designed to minimize waste during production or use. Choosing eco-friendly options can help contribute to a greener and healthier planet.
